We are seeking a Senior Solutions Architect (SA) specializing in Data Center Liquid Cooling, with emphasis on rear‑door heat exchangers (RDHx) and cooling distribution units (CDUs). This is a new capability within our organization, and you will serve as our primary expert in liquid‑based thermal solutions for high‑density compute environments.

In this post‑sales architecture role, you will work directly with customers to understand their requirements, design full liquid cooling solutions, support field teams during deployments, and help shape our internal best practices around liquid cooling technologies.


You will:

Customer Engagement & Post‑Sales Architecture

  • Lead technical discovery sessions with customers to gather thermal, environmental, mechanical, and operational requirements
  • Design end‑to‑end liquid cooling solutions featuring rear‑door heat exchangers, CDUs, manifolds, hoses, fittings, and facility water loop considerations
  • Produce detailed solution designs including schematics, BOMs, system flow diagrams, thermal performance expectations, and installation guidelines
  • Translate customer requirements into scalable, supportable, and reliable architectures

Deployment & Field Support

  • Support field engineering teams during installation, commissioning, and validation of RDHx and CDU systems
  • Provide technical oversight on-site or remotely, ensuring the deployed system aligns with the approved design
  • Troubleshoot flow rates, pressure drops, temperature deltas, coolant quality, sensor behavior, and CDU operational parameters
  • Assist with acceptance testing, monitoring configurations, and integration with facility cooling infrastructure

Internal SME & Cross-Functional Collaboration

  • Serve as the internal authority on liquid cooling within engineering, operations, sales, and product
  • Develop internal documentation: reference architectures, best practices, safety guidelines, and deployment playbooks
  • Train field teams and adjacent groups unfamiliar with liquid cooling practices
  • Collaborate with OEMs and vendors to stay aligned with the latest RDHx and CDU technologies

Practice Development

  • Define standards and repeatable processes for liquid cooling implementations.
  • Contribute to service offerings that support deployment, maintenance, and ongoing optimization of liquid cooling systems
  • Help shape long-term strategy and roadmap as our liquid cooling practice grows

Every Dell Technologies team member brings something unique to the table. Here’s what we are looking for with this role:

Essential Requirements

  • 7+ years in data center infrastructure, solutions architecture, mechanical/thermal engineering, or HPC environments
  • Hands-on experience with:
    • Rear-door heat exchangers (enclosed or active systems)
    • Cooling Distribution Units (CDUs), Secondary Fluids Network (SFN) design and fabrication
    • Coolant loop design, manifolds, flexible hose routing, connectors, drip‑less fittings, sensors, etc.
    • Rack and system level liquid cooling technologies, including multiple cooling loops, and direct-to-chip cooling
  • Strong understanding of:
    • Heat transfer, thermodynamics, and fluid mechanics
    • Facility water loops and integration points
    • Flow balancing, delta‑T analysis, and pump performance curves
    • Leak detection and safety best practices
  • Familiarity with data center power/cooling concepts (rack-level thermals, airflow management).

Architecture & Customer-Facing Skills

  • Experience conducting customer requirement gathering and converting needs into detailed solution architectures
  • Ability to write clear architectural documentation, diagrams, and BOMs
  • Comfort supporting deployments hands‑on and resolving technical issues in the field
  • Ability to travel to customer’s locations1

Soft Skills

  • Excellent communication and customer engagement skills
  • Ability to simplify complex engineering topics for non‑technical audiences
  • Self‑starter comfortable defining processes and building practice maturity
  • Working cross-functionally across different teams

Desirable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ree or higher in Mechanical Engineering, Thermal Engineering, or similar field
  • Proficiency with Thermal Simulation tools (ANSYS Icepak, FloTHERM, FloEFD, ANSYS Mechanical)
  • Experience with high‑density compute environments (AI/ML, HPC, GPU racks)
  • Data center‑related certifications (CDCP, CDCS, DCEP Generalist, DCEP-HVAC Specialist etc.)
  • Familiarity with RDHx and CDU vendors such as Vertiv, Schneider Electric, Motivair, Liebert, Rittal, nVent, CoolIT, etc.
  • Knowledge of monitoring and control systems (Modbus, BACnet, SNMP, CDU controllers)
